HP 3000 III Series Manual page 185

Table of Contents

Advertisement

System Microcode
5-10. S-Bus Field
The S-Bus field
(bits 0 through 4)
selects one
contents to
be placed into the S-Bus Register.
code definitions are contained in table 5-3.
5-11. Function Field
of
32 reg is te r
The S-Bus field
The Function field (bits 10 through l4) specifies the function to
be performed
by the ALU on the two
operands in the R- and S-Bus
Registers
or a special function.
The Function field code defin-
itions are contained in table
~-4.
5-12. Shift Field
The Shift field (bits 20 through 22) specifies how the T-Bus data
will be shifted.
The Shift field code definitions are
contained
in table 5-5.
5-13. Store Field
The Store field (bits 5 through 9) selects one of the Store Logic
registers or
other destinations
outside the
CPU for
the U-Bus
data.The Store field code definitions are contained in table 5-6.
5-14. Special Field
The Special field (bits 23 through 27) codes perform the
various
operations listed in table 5-7.
5-15. MCU Option Field
The MCU Option field
(bits 23 through 27) is executed in place of
the Special field when the S-Bus field contains RBR or the
Store
field contains
BUS,
BSPO,
BSPl,
or SBR.
The MCU Option field
codes per form the var ious opera tions Ii sted in table 5-8.
5-16. Skip Field
The Skip field
(bits 15 through 19)
determines
which condition
will be
tested for a possible skip and
specifies the conditions
under which a
JMP or JSB will be executed.
The Skip field code
definitions are contained in table 5-9.
5-17. MICRODIAGNOSTICS
The system's microcode also contains diagnostics to test the
CPU
registers,
Main
Memory,
I/O channels, magnetic tape subsystem,
and the Asynchronous Terminal Data PCA's.
These diagnostics
are
executed
from
the system's Control Panel.
Complete information
for these diagnostics is contained in the HP 3000 Computer System
Installat ion Manual, par t no. 30000-90147.
5-5

Advertisement

Table of Contents
loading

Table of Contents